Output 20db83e4309742c69cba9e7a5b0a87bad5788fe03abd8b886fc1691d61275725:1

value
28274825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cbcab80add26884ff647ef9f7604d3e7c8c0bdc OP_EQUAL
address
3MpAbmDWELq6cL1CoMV9h7EYh8s2KmHvua
transaction
20db83e4309742c69cba9e7a5b0a87bad5788fe03abd8b886fc1691d61275725
spent
true